Creamy Street Corn Pasta Salad

Creamy Street Corn Pasta Salad for a Fresh Summer Feast

Enjoy a delightful Creamy Street Corn Pasta Salad, a quick and vibrant dish perfect for summer gatherings.
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 10 minutes
Chilling Time 20 minutes
Total Time 45 minutes
Servings: 6 servings
Course: Dinner
Cuisine: Mexican
Calories: 350

Ingredients
  

For the Pasta Base
  • 8 ounces Short Pasta (rotini or elbow)
For the Corn
  • 2 cups Fresh Sweet Corn or frozen
For the Dressing
  • 8 ounces Cream Cheese at room temperature
  • 2 tablespoons Lime Juice freshly squeezed
For the Cheese
  • 1 cup Cotija Cheese crumbled
For the Veggies
  • 1 cup Red Onion diced
  • 1 cup Bell Pepper diced, mixed colors
  • 1/4 cup Cilantro chopped
For the Spices
  • 1/4 teaspoon Cayenne Pepper to taste
  • 1 teaspoon Chili Powder to taste
For the Olive Oil
  • 2 tablespoons Olive Oil extra virgin

Equipment

  • Mixing Bowl
  • Pot
  • Skillet

Method
 

Step‑by‑Step Instructions
  1. In a large mixing bowl, combine the softened cream cheese and freshly squeezed lime juice. Whisk until smooth, about 2-3 minutes. Season with salt and pepper.
  2. Bring a pot of salted water to a rolling boil. Add short pasta and cook according to package instructions until al dente, about 8-10 minutes. Drain and toss with dressing while warm.
  3. Fold in sweet corn, diced red onion, and colorful bell pepper into the pasta mixture. Stir gently to mix evenly.
  4. Sprinkle in crumbled Cotija cheese and chopped cilantro, stirring gently to combine.
  5. Heat a skillet over medium heat, add butter, cayenne, and chili powder. Stir for 1 minute. Drizzle over pasta salad and toss gently.
  6. Serve immediately or refrigerate for 15-20 minutes for flavors to meld. Adjust seasoning before serving if desired.
